The population of a city increases at the rate of 5% pa. If the present population of the city is 185220, then what was its population 3yr ago?

A

181500

B

183433

C

160000

D

127783

The correct Answer is:
To find the population of the city 3 years ago given the current population and the annual growth rate, we can use the formula for compound interest. The formula to calculate the amount (A) after a certain time period with compound interest is: \[ A = P \left(1 + \frac{r}{100}\right)^t \] Where: - \( A \) = the final amount (current population) - \( P \) = the principal amount (population 3 years ago) - \( r \) = rate of interest (growth rate) - \( t \) = time in years In this case, we need to rearrange the formula to solve for \( P \): \[ P = \frac{A}{\left(1 + \frac{r}{100}\right)^t} \] ### Step-by-step Solution: 1. **Identify the given values:** - Current population \( A = 185220 \) - Growth rate \( r = 5\% \) - Time period \( t = 3 \) years 2. **Convert the growth rate to a decimal:** - \( r = 5\% = \frac{5}{100} = 0.05 \) 3. **Calculate \( 1 + \frac{r}{100} \):** - \( 1 + \frac{5}{100} = 1 + 0.05 = 1.05 \) 4. **Calculate \( (1 + r)^t \):** - \( (1.05)^3 \) - \( (1.05)^3 = 1.157625 \) (using a calculator or by multiplying \( 1.05 \times 1.05 \times 1.05 \)) 5. **Substitute the values into the formula for \( P \):** - \( P = \frac{185220}{(1.05)^3} = \frac{185220}{1.157625} \) 6. **Calculate \( P \):** - \( P \approx 160000 \) (using a calculator for the division) ### Final Answer: The population of the city 3 years ago was approximately **160,000**. ---
